The University of Wisconsin-Madison Transportation Society is a group of students who are from different disciplines and educational backgrounds, including civil engineering, logistics, industrial engineering and economics, but have a common interest in transportation.  Topics covered in our monthly meetings are logistics, roadway reconstruction, transportation safety,  and ITS in Wisconsin.  We also attend various transportation meetings, such as the Transportation Research Board Meeting, and have our ideas presented and published.  While becoming a member of UWiTS is FREE (just show up to one of our meetings), we do offer student memberships in the Institute of Transportation Engineers (ITE).  More about that opportunity is found below.

ITE Student Chapter

 

The Institute of Transportation Engineers (ITE) is an international organization of transportation professionals based in Washington, D.C.  Our student chapter is just one of many ITE student groups across North America.  The chapter is organized and operated by students in the UW Transportation Society.

Our ITE Student Chapter serves several purposes.

  • Provide an opportunity for learning and discussion through guest speakers, student seminars and technical tours.

  • Give undergraduate students a glimpse of possible careers in transportation.

  • Encourage undergraduate students to consider a career or further studies in transportation engineering.

MRUTC

The Midwest Regional University Transportation Center (MRUTC) focuses on research, outreach, and education in asset optimization and management techniques for transportation facilities, while working together with a consortium of regional universities including the University of Wisconsin-Madison.  UWiTS would like to recognize the MRUTC for their generous contributions to our student organization throughout the years.
